CVE-2026-63801 reveals a slab-use-after-free vulnerability in TIPC. This flaw could lead to unauthorized access to sensitive data.
CVE-2026-63801 has emerged as a significant vulnerability within the Transparent Inter-Process Communication (TIPC) framework, pinpointed specifically in the tipc_aead_decrypt_done function. CVE-2026-63801 is classified as a slab-use-after-free vulnerability, which occurs when an object in memory is not properly de-allocated, allowing attackers to exploit the leftover space. This condition can result in memory corruption, giving attackers a vector to execute arbitrary code or escalate privileges.
